So, what exactly is it? Simply put, it's a t-shirt – but with a significant twist. This isn't your average department store tee. It's a collaboration piece between Travis Scott's Cactus Jack label and Hiroshi Fujiwara's Fragment Design. Both are hugely influential figures in the worlds of music, fashion, and streetwear. The "Sunrise" element alludes to a specific design aesthetic, usually involving vibrant colors and a feeling of energy. The purpose of this tee, beyond simply being clothing, is to serve as a wearable piece of art, a statement of belonging to a specific cultural niche, and a symbol of the creative power that comes from collaboration.
